首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

带参数的属性路由不起作用:不带参数的属性工艺路线起作用

带参数的属性路由不起作用是指在开发过程中,当使用属性路由时,传递参数时出现了问题,导致属性路由无法正常工作。

属性路由是一种在路由中传递参数的方式,它可以将参数作为路由的一部分,用于动态生成页面或执行特定的操作。在前端开发中,常见的属性路由实现方式有URL参数、查询字符串、路径参数等。

可能导致带参数的属性路由不起作用的原因有以下几种:

  1. 参数传递错误:在属性路由中,参数的传递方式可能存在错误,比如参数未正确编码、参数传递的位置不正确等。开发者需要仔细检查参数的传递方式,确保参数能够正确传递给目标页面或操作。
  2. 路由配置错误:属性路由的配置可能存在错误,比如路由规则未正确定义、参数匹配规则错误等。开发者需要仔细检查路由配置,确保属性路由的规则正确配置,能够正确匹配到目标页面或操作。
  3. 路由处理逻辑错误:在后端开发中,可能存在路由处理逻辑错误,导致属性路由无法正常工作。开发者需要仔细检查后端代码,确保路由处理逻辑正确处理属性路由传递的参数。

针对带参数的属性路由不起作用的问题,可以采取以下解决方法:

  1. 检查参数传递方式:仔细检查参数的传递方式,确保参数能够正确传递给目标页面或操作。可以使用调试工具或打印日志的方式来验证参数的传递情况。
  2. 检查路由配置:仔细检查路由配置,确保属性路由的规则正确配置,能够正确匹配到目标页面或操作。可以参考框架或库的文档,了解属性路由的配置方式和规则。
  3. 检查路由处理逻辑:仔细检查后端代码,确保路由处理逻辑正确处理属性路由传递的参数。可以使用调试工具或打印日志的方式来验证路由处理逻辑是否正确。

对于属性路由不起作用的问题,腾讯云提供了一系列云计算产品和服务,可以帮助开发者解决这类问题。其中,腾讯云的云服务器(CVM)提供了稳定可靠的服务器运维环境,腾讯云的云原生产品(如腾讯云容器服务 TKE)提供了高效的容器化部署方案,腾讯云的数据库产品(如腾讯云数据库 MySQL)提供了可靠的数据存储和管理服务。开发者可以根据具体需求选择适合的腾讯云产品来解决属性路由不起作用的问题。

更多关于腾讯云产品和服务的信息,可以访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Android Layoutlayout_height等属性为什么会不起作用

, null);这句代码上,在使用inflate时候,如果第二个参数(View root)为null,那么将不会加载你布局文件里最顶层那个布局节点布局相关配置(就是以android:layout...方法,这样系统框架就会自动使用该布局读取我们在xml中配置布局属性来控制我们VIew位置。。...基于以上分析,我们在使用LayoutInflateinflate方法时候一定要保证root参数不能为null,其实这个root就是父View意思,就是说你把xml转换为一个VIew时候,该VIew...Parent是root,如果你不想把该View添加到该root里,那么让第三个参数 attachToRoot为false,如果要添加则为true....说到这个问题了,其实还有一些布局,他们参数配置要满足一定条件才会起作用,比如FrameLayout里View,你要想它leftMargin生效,必须指定它layout_gravity为left

1.3K30
  • scala 学习笔记(03) 参数缺省值、不定个数参数、类属性(Property)、泛型初步

    一堆setter/getter方法,没有c#中property属性概念 2. 方法参数值,不能设置缺省值 3. 不定个数参数写法太单一 ......,如果要用参数缺省值,建议所有的参数全设置缺省值,如果只给部分参数设置缺省值,函数定义不会有问题,调用时,上面的示例编译就通不过了(大意是提供参数不足之类),大家可以把msg参数缺省值去掉再试试。...二、classproperty /** * 定义一个参主构造器类 * @param pReadOnly */ class Sample(pReadOnly: String) { /**...* 可读写属性 */ var myProperty: String = _; private val _readOnly: String = pReadOnly; /**...* 只读属性 */ def readOnly: String = _readOnly; } 调用示例: val sample = new Sample("test")

    1.4K60

    深入解析 JavaScript 函数 length 属性参数默认值关系

    在 JavaScript 中,函数 length 属性表示函数定义时显式指定、且从第一个没有默认值参数个数。...console.log(f2.length);//1 console.log(f3.length);//1 console.log(f4.length);//0 对于 f0 函数: 它明确指定了三个参数...所以 f0.length 值为 3 。 对于 f1 函数: 虽然有三个参数,但只有 a 没有默认值,b 和 c 都有默认值。 因此 f1.length 为 1 。...对于 f2 函数: 从第一个没有默认值参数,只有 a 没有默认值。 故 f2.length 也是 1 。 对于 f3 函数: ...args 表示剩余参数,它不计入 length 计算。...只有第一个参数 a 没有默认值。 所以 f3.length 为 1 。 对于 f4 函数: 从第一个没有默认值参数开始算,第一个a 有默认值。 所以 f4.length 应为 0 。

    7310

    使用ES6默认参数属性简写编写更简洁代码

    函数默认参数属性简写是ES6中可以帮助你编写API两个实用特性。 ES6默认参数 让我们快速帮你梳理一下知识并再次回顾一下语法。默认参数允许我们在初始化函数时声明默认值。...当一个参数被忽略或值是 undefined时候就会使用默认值;这表示 null是一个有效参数值。默认参数可以是从数字到另一个函数任意值。...对象参数,还声明了默认对象属性。...当然,我们也可以争辩说更大配置项会带来更大开销,还不如把默认值处理保留在函数体里简单。 ES6属性简写 如果函数接受一个巨大配置对象作为参数,你代码可能会很长。...属性简写实际上更像是一个美化代码功能,但我发现使用它之后我效率更高了而花在编写所有的变量,配置对象以及function关键字上时间更少了。 你已经开始使用默认参数属性简写了吗?

    1.3K41

    Python 动态属性:能用一个参数搞定,就不用两个

    Python 有个魔法函数 __getattr__,可以在调用对象某个属性时自动执行,利用这一点,我们可以实现非常灵活功能。...举个例子,计算两个数加减乘除,只需要传入一个参数就可以进行计算: 文件:dynamic_attr_of_class.py 内容如下: class DynamicAttr(object): def...最后返回是一个 lambda 函数,参数就是 val,因此 da.plus_10 相当于 lambda val: val + 10,因此 da.plus_10(13) 就是 13 + 10 = 23...从 Python 3.7 开始,__getattr__ 不仅可以为类提供动态属性,也可以为模块提供动态属性。...最后的话 本文分享了如何利用 Python 动态属性来实现一些酷炫函数:比如说减少函数参数。你也可以思考一下,这个 __getattr__ 还能实现哪些神奇事情,欢迎留言分享。

    27610

    Python动态绑定属性slots使用

    当我们定义了一个class,创建了一个class实例后,我们可以给该实例绑定任何属性和方法,这就是动态语言灵活性。...,自定义,MethodType第一个参数为已定义方法名set_sex,第二个参数为类实例 Person() p.set_sex_fun('female') # 调用实例方法 print(p.sex)...# female 这里需要注意:给一个实例绑定方法,对另一个实例是不起作用: p2 = Person() # 创建新实例 p2.set_sex_fun('male') # 尝试调用方法 报错: Traceback...set_sex_fun 自定义, 方法名set_sex 不带() p = Person() p.set_sex_fun('female') print(p.sex) # female p2 = Person...使用__slots__要注意,__slots__定义属性仅对当前类实例起作用,对继承子类是不起作用

    1.6K40

    .NET中那些所谓新语法之一:自动属性、隐式类型、命名参数与自动初始化器

    声明后不能更改类型;(详见上面的例子)   (5)赋值数据类型必须是可以在编译时确定类型; 三、参数默认值和命名参数:[ C# 4.0/.NET 4.0 新增特性 ] 3.1 默认值方法...static void Main(string[] args) { // 01.默认值参数函数 FuncWithDefaultPara(...3.2 编译后方法调用   同样,为了一探参数默认值方法调用细节,我们还是借助反编译神器查看其中玄妙:   (1)首先,我们来看看默认值参数方法被编译后是怎么: ?   ...我们来试一下: static void Main(string[] args) { // 01.默认值参数函数 FuncWithDefaultPara...// 01.默认值参数函数 FuncWithDefaultPara(); // 02.省略一个默认参数调用 FuncWithDefaultPara

    73720

    python-web.py开发入门(推荐) 原

    (我这里pycharm2018.2不晓得为嘛terminal调整不了字间距,而且文件路径/都变了,文字颜色也不晓得哪里能改,其他地方显示都正常也能修改,这里除了文字大小能调整外,别的都不起作用。...它表示是这样一个集合:所有不清楚主机和目的网络。这里“不清楚”是指在本机路由表里没有特定条目指明如何到达。对本机来说,它就是一个“收容所”,所有不认识“三无”人员,一律送进去。...如果你在网络设置中设置了缺省网关,那么Windows系统会自动产生一个目的地址为0.0.0.0缺省路由。 127.0.0.1 本机地址,主要用于测试。用汉语表示,就是“我自己”。...A.请求参数获取 ? 添加参数获取 ? <!...return open(r'2.html').read() # return render.hello2() return render.hello2(name) #引用模板-参数

    1.9K41

    解决MybatisPlus插件分页查询不起作用,总是查询全部数据问题

    问题描述: 在使用mybatisplus插件进行分页查询时分页参数不起作用,总是查出来全部数据。 原因分析: 查看打印sql日志发现sql后面并没有limit条件,怀疑是缺少配置。...paginationInterceptor(){ return new PaginationInterceptor(); } } 如果不配置PaginationInterceptor,MP提供分页方法是无效...,例如使用mysql,配置了PaginationInterceptor,调用MP提供分页方法,假设使用selectPage方法,他会执行两条sql语句,一条查询总记录数sql,一条查询当前页记录sql...是limit分页条件。...如果不配置,调用selectPage只会执行一条查询记录sql,并且不带limit,有兴趣你可以试试,很容易就能验证出来

    4K10

    【Kotlin】扩展函数 ② ( 扩展属性 | 为可空类型定义扩展函数 | 使用 infix 关键字修饰单个参数扩展函数简略写法 )

    文章目录 一、扩展属性 二、可空类扩展 三、使用 infix 关键字修饰单个参数扩展函数简略写法 一、扩展属性 ---- 上一篇博客 【Kotlin】扩展函数 ( 扩展函数简介 | 为 Any 超类定义扩展函数..., 扩展属性 , 都是为 非空类型 定义 , 如果要为 可空类型 定义扩展函数 , 则需要在 扩展函数 中 处理时 , 要多考虑一层 接收者 this 为空 情况 ; 注意下面的调用细节 : 如果定义...执行结果 : this = 123, string = abc, 接收者不为空 123abc this = null, string = abc, 接收者为空 abc 三、使用 infix 关键字修饰单个参数扩展函数简略写法...---- 如果 扩展函数 只有 一个参数 , 并且在 扩展函数 定义时 使用了 infix 关键字修饰 , 在调用该扩展函数时 , 可以省略 接收者与函数之间点 和 参数列表括号 ; 调用 使用...infix 关键字修饰 单个参数扩展函数 : 接收者 函数名 函数参数 也可以使用 传统方式调用 : 接收者.函数名(函数参数) Map 中 创建 Pair 实例对象 to 函数 , 就是

    1.9K30

    12 道腾讯前端面试真题及答案整理

    ,你网页a标签href域名,是不需要在head里面加上link手动设置。...但a标签默认启动在HTTPS不起作用。 这时要使用 meta里面http-equiv来强制启动功能。...firefox包括高版本IE,但是在HTTPS下面不起作用,需要meta来强制开启功能 这是DNS提前解析,并不是css,js之类文件缓存,大家不要混淆了两个不同概念。...如果直接做了js重定向,或者在服务端做了重定向,没有在link里面手动设置,是不起作用。...将公用JS库通过script标签外部引入,减小app.bundel大小,让浏览器并行下载资源文件,提高下载速度; 在配置 路由时,页面和组件使用懒加载方式引入,进一步缩小 app.bundel 体积

    1.6K20

    Flutter学习笔记:BottomNavigationBar实现多个Navigation

    长话短说: 创建一个Scaffold和BottomNavigationBarapp。 在每一个Scaffold中,为每个选项卡创建一个包含一个子项Stack。...这不起作用,因为Navigator.of(context)找到BottomNavigatorBar本身祖先。...在第38行,我们实现了build(方法,该方法返回一个新Navigator对象。 这需要一个key和一个initialRoute参数。...在标签之间切换似乎不起作用,因为我们总是在Scaffold主体内显示红色页面。 多个Navigator 这是因为我们已经定义了一个新导航器,但这是在所有三个选项卡中共享。...如果正在呈现选项卡与当前选项卡不匹配,则offstage属性为true。 我们将navigatorKey [tabItem]传递给TabNavigator,以确保每个选项卡都有一个单独导航键。

    4.3K20
    领券